Hey newcomers! Quick heads-up on the FleetFox address autocomplete widget. Users in the Marwood region are seeing suggestions hang and then fail with a timeout after ~8 seconds. We think the lookup service is exhausting its pool, since the widget opens a fresh connection per keystroke instead of reusing one. Debouncing is already on the backlog, but for now we need someone to verify the pool settings directly. To inspect the gazetteer database yourself, use the connection string below.

replica DSN, bagaf-bagep: mssql://praion_svc:7RJjXrE@db-3c46.halixcorp.internal:5432/zorix

Tellaro Wiki now enforces role-based access. Roles: viewer, editor, maintainer, admin. Space-level overrides replace per-page ACLs; legacy ACLs were migrated automatically, exceptions logged. New hires default to viewer until their team lead bumps them. Editors can publish; maintainers manage templates and space settings; admins handle role grants. Anonymous access is off by default and per-space opt-in. Audit log records every role change. Migration issues or missing permissions should be reported to the access-control owner.

signatory, kahip-tadug: Rusox Jorius Casdor

# Break-Glass Access — InvoForge Renderer

Plugin authors normally interact with the InvoForge PDF renderer through the sandboxed plugin API only. Break-glass access exists solely for incidents where a malformed plugin corrupts the render queue and the sandbox cannot be reached. Request approval from the on-call steward first; all break-glass sessions are logged and reviewed within 24 hours. Once approval is granted, unlock the emergency console using the recovery passphrase that appears immediately below.

recovery phrase for yawif-hahif: druys-kelius-ralax-raliel

## Limits & quotas: Shelfhopper catalogue import

Before you approve import PRs, know that Shelfhopper throttles batch ingests hard — the Marrowgate pilot taught us that big MARC dumps can starve the search indexer. Anything over the batch cap gets split automatically, so don't add manual chunking. The enforced limits are currently the following.

tuning table, kawep-tawif:
CAPS = {
    "olidor": 80,
    "belion": 7,
    "quenys": 225,
    "druox": 839,
    "fraath": 482,
}